Large power transformer is the core in the power system, and its safe and stable operation is important for the entire power grid. Insulation failure is an important factor that affects the safe and stable operation of the power transformer, and the turn to turn insulation fault is the main factor. For the transformer winding, slight inter turn discharge may cause inter turn short circuit or even more serious consequences.Therefore, it is significant to study the development of partial discharge in transformer windings.Transformer interturn insulation partial discharge test platform was constructed in this paper, reference 500 kV power transformer coil insulation process, designed and fabricated interturn insulation partial discharge test model coil, step-stress tests were applied to coil models, the partial discharge signal is collected by pulse current method in the experiment, interturn partial discharge basic characteristics,two-dimensional phase distribution were studied at room temperature and 80?.From the results, under the step voltage, maximum amplitude and average amplitude of pulse, pulse power increased with increasing voltage; pulse repetition rate showed the local maximum; in initial partial discharge voltage, the discharge pulse signal distribution of Hqmax(?),Hqn(?) and Hn(?) showed apparent phase area;the phase width distribution of two dimensional spectrum is basically the same in the test environment of the room temperature and 80?; change of test temperature did not change trend of the pulse amplitude and pulse average amplitude, but it has a great influence on growth mode of the pulse amplitude and pulse average amplitude,the test environment of high temperature significantly reduces the maximum value of the pulse repetition rate in the process of test record.
